The Shadow that Moved

The power went out just as Musa finished his assignment. At first, he sighed in frustration, but then something unusual happened. The silence felt deeper, almost alive. He lit a candle and noticed shadows dancing on the walls, forming shapes that seemed to move with intention. As he stared, one shadow stepped forward, separating itself from the rest. Musa froze. The shadow raised a hand as if greeting him. Fear gripped him, but curiosity held him still. Then, just as suddenly, the lights came back on, and everything returned to normal. The shadow was gone. Musa blinked, unsure if it had been real. But later that night, he noticed something strange—his own shadow did not quite match his movements anymore.
